Output 664bddb262f1876426d2f6dc6d373a3c751d6f8d2a855c1f6b0f65149000f714:0

value
31622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16204d18db6d17f8b2782a5ff3d9bf40f2605a64 OP_EQUALVERIFY OP_CHECKSIG
address
131zZYZrYdVmKDFWFZaL5dL8D2y78TfYN2
transaction
664bddb262f1876426d2f6dc6d373a3c751d6f8d2a855c1f6b0f65149000f714
spent
true